Embracing Minimalism with Frameless Designs

Frameless glass shower doors are celebrated for their minimalist, unobstructed look and their ability to maximize natural light. This style provides a valuable lesson for open-plan offices, which increasingly favor glass over traditional drywall. Frameless glass partitions in office environments remove visual clutter, promote transparency, and foster collaboration. Natural light can filter throughout the workspace, reducing dependence on artificial lighting and supporting employee well-being. Offices that adopt this minimalist approach often report a more optimistic, dynamic professional environment, which is also attractive to prospective clients and top talent. Making a Statement with Black Metal Frames

The industrial look of black metal frames, a hallmark of contemporary shower doors, translates well to high-end, creative office spaces. These frames are used to outline glass, segmenting sections without interrupting the openness or lightness provided by the glass itself. In offices, bold black metal framing can define conference rooms, collaboration areas, or even individual offices, all while maintaining visual connectivity. The use of signature black metal within glass elements creates a modern contrast, gives character to the space, and makes zoning boundaries clear. This approach is especially effective when paired with niche office furniture, allowing key design moments to stand out in otherwise streamlined environments.

Enhancing Privacy with Textured Glass

While transparency is valued, workplaces still need pockets of privacy for meetings and focused work. Textured or frosted glass, popular in custom shower doors for privacy, can be implemented in office design to achieve the same effect. These glass types obscure views without diminishing the sense of openness, balancing the need for light diffusion with discretion. They are perfect for meeting pods, executive offices, and shared desk spaces where background movement could prove distracting. Companies that use textured glass enjoy a more comfortable, less intrusive work environment, which is linked to higher satisfaction and fewer noise complaints.

Integrating Smart Glass Technology

Smart glass technology is revolutionizing the way both bathrooms and offices function. In shower doors, this technology allows glass to shift between translucent and opaque with the touch of a button. Offices are leveraging this innovation in glass conference rooms and executive spaces that require occasional privacy. Over time, smart glass offers a more adaptable approach to space management, instantly adapting functionality to different use cases. It also delivers a highly futuristic, technology-forward brand image. Major workplaces adopting smart glass report improved space utilization and increased flexibility throughout their layouts. Prioritizing Easy Maintenance

Self-cleaning and antimicrobial glass surfaces, originally developed for residential bathrooms, are now widely available in commercial-grade glass panels. These features are crucial in offices where hygiene and reduced maintenance are high priorities, especially in high-traffic and collaborative zones. The coatings repel dirt, resist fingerprints, and inhibit microbial growth, resulting in an office that looks pristine with minimal upkeep. Staying ahead on cleanliness not only supports employee health but also makes a positive impression on visitors and customers.

Customization for Brand Identity

Custom etching techniques from the world of shower enclosures enable companies to reinforce their brand in new, creative ways. Etched glass with logos, mission statements, or stylized motifs can be integrated into meeting rooms, partitions, and office entryways. This level of customization enhances company culture and contributes to a cohesive design narrative. Employees feel more connected to their organization, and visitors are instantly aware of the brand’s values and attention to detail.

Sustainability and Energy Efficiency

Glass features inspired by shower doors also play a significant role in sustainable office design. By optimizing natural daylight, glass elements reduce the need for artificial lighting and help regulate indoor temperatures, supporting energy-efficient practices. Selecting recycled, low-VOC, or locally sourced glass materials reinforces a company's commitment to environmental responsibility. Regulatory standards and employee expectations for sustainability are driving more businesses to adopt these forward-thinking solutions.
